Recruiting Events

The Office of Career Development & Professional Engagement manages a variety of large-scale recruiting events to provide opportunities for students and employers to meet each other. Employers and recruiters are integral to these events and are encouraged to register.

Liberal Arts Undergrad Network for Colleges and Hiring (LAUNCH)  

A consortium of seven schools (William & Mary, Brown University, Connecticut College, Cornell University, Swarthmore College, Trinity College, and Union College) plans an annual Interview Day that is held in midtown Manhattan. This event allows employers to recruit and interview students for internships and full-time job opportunities. It's a convenient way to hire top-notch students without having to travel to Williamsburg. Students must be from one of the member schools in order to participate.

K-12 Education Recruitment Day

This event allows school districts to have one on one conversations with students and degreed alumni who are seeking employment in a K-12 school setting. This event is not a traditional fair -- recruiters should plan to spend the majority of the day having individual conversations with interested candidates.

Georgetown University's Government, Education, & Non-Profit Career Fair 

A consortium of schools (William & Mary, American University, Marxe School of Public and International Affairs - Baruch College, Brown University, Carnegie Mellon University's Heinz College, Duke University, Georgetown University, Harvard University's Harvard College, NYU, University of Virginia, University of Richmond, Swarthmore College, and Yale University) plans an annual career expo that is held at Georgetown University in Washington, D.C. This event allows employers from a wide range of fields in the government, education, and non-profit sectors to market their internships and full-time job opportunities to students and degreed alumni from the consortium schools.  

Event Cancellation and Refund Policies
Cancellation & Inclement Weather Policy

If the university is open by 9 am, the event will run as scheduled. If you do not show up on the date of your confirmed visit, and the event runs as scheduled, refunds will not be given. 

If the event has already begun, but is less than 2 hours in, and the university closes, the registration fee will be refunded at 50%. If the university closes more than 2 hours into the event, the registration fee will be prorated and a refund will be issued.

In the event that the university closes at least 12 hours prior to the event, the event will be cancelled. Registered employers will be provided an option to either apply registration to an alternate or rescheduled event OR a full refund.

*We encourage you to monitor the cancellation/delay information prior to and on the day of your scheduled visit by visiting the Provost's general inclement weather page. 

*We will also email the primary registration contact in TribeCareers if the university implements a delay and/or closing once we are aware of the university’s plan. In the event that the fair is postponed or cancelled, you will receive additional communication regarding the logistics for rescheduling, refunds, or other information.
